Sparkling wines stand out for their effervescence, a result of the secondary fermentation that takes place in the bottle. Unlike other wines, such as red wines, their characteristic bubbles add a sensory dimension that awakens the palate. This effervescence is not only a visual and auditory delight but also contributes to a unique and memorable tasting experience.

Why is it Called Sparkling Wine and How is it Made?

The magic behind sparkling wines lies in their meticulous production process. The secondary fermentation, whether in the bottle as in the traditional champagne method or in large closed tanks, as in the Charmat method, imparts those coveted bubbles. This second fermentation adds depth and complexity to the flavors, creating notes of toasted bread, ripe fruits, and a silky texture on the palate. Furthermore, extended aging in contact with the yeast for months or years adds autolysis nuances that further enrich the flavor profile.

The Eminence of Spanish Sparkling Wines

Within the world of sparkling wines, Spanish designations hold a place of honor. Spain, with its diverse climate and long winemaking tradition, produces sparkling wines that stand as true expressions of the land. The Designation of Origin (DO) Cava is a notable example, where indigenous varieties like Macabeo, Xarel·lo, and Parellada harmoniously combine to produce exceptionally high-quality sparklings. These Spanish wines capture the essence of sunny lands and Mediterranean breezes, imparting freshness and liveliness to every sip.
